What To Do About Side Outcomes Of Covid 19

What to do about side outcomes of covid 19

 All vaccines, which include those for COVID-19, carry the possibility of side effects. Across the globe, there are presently 15 COVID-19 vaccines that are licensed for use in at least one country each.


The most common side outcomes following COVID-19 vaccines are fatigue, a fever, headaches, body aches, chills, nausea, diarrhea, and ache at the site of injection, according to the  World Health Organization

Trusted SourceEvery one is affected differently by vaccination. Some people may experience few or no side effects whilst others may also experience more than one side effects and feel enormously ill.


Anyone worried about the side outcomes of vaccination would possibly wonder they should take an over-the-counter medication before getting the vaccine, to ward off any side effects before they occur.


However,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C)  do not recommend it. While taking steps to prevent signs and symptoms of other health issues is a good idea, that is not the case here.


It is best to wait and see whether any side effects arise, then treat these individually, as opposed to guessing and taking several over-the-counter products ahead of time.


A person should visit their local pharmacist before taking any over-the-counter medications to ease side outcomes of the vaccine. Because a pharmacist is conscious of a person’s medications and medical history, they have a accurate perception of any interactions that may occur.


But what if a person is unable to contact their pharmacist and needs instant relief from muscle aches, injection site pain, a fever, or a combination of these issues? In this case, the following can also help:


ibuprofen (Advil)

acetaminophen or paracetamol (Tylenol)

aspirin


Home treatments

For anyone who prefers not to take over-the-counter medications or is looking for extra treatments, several self-care techniques can assist ease any COVID-19 vaccination side effects.


For reactions at the injection site, such as pain or swelling, use a clean, cool moist washcloth to create a compress. This might additionally assist with muscle and joint aches.


To ease soreness or stiffness in the arm, move it as much as possible. This may seem counterintuitive and cause a little discomfort, but it helps prevent further stiffness by loosening up sore muscles.


Anyone with chills and a low-grade fever should make sure to drink lots of water to avoid dehydration. Wearing light clothing and dressing in layers will assist prevent overheating.
